My Ogham for the New Year
I have read my Ogham for the New Year, using all the fews for the a single reading (first time I've tried this). The fews are cast out in front of me, closest being my past, middle being the present and the furthest ones being my future.
Past
Luis, reversed – Defences down, vulnerability, danger
Ruis, reversed – accounts to be settled, addressing regrets, purging humiliation, tending one's one patch
Saille, reversed – Being out of your depth, overwhelmed, lost, need to surface for light and air
Huath, reversed – An absolute barrier, necessity, anguish, humiliation.
Tinne – Challenge, testing, trial, position under attack, emotional and spiritual testing, issues of defence, need to take action, arm yourself for the fight, transformation, strengthening, tempering.
Gort, reversed – Challenge, difficulty, restriction
Straif – pain, wounding, damage (physical or emotional), a thorny experience, division, separation, conflict, the need to address this at its roots, disruption, difficulty and adversity.
Ailm, reversed – Fear, terror, anguish, confusion, fright, paralysis, need to untie emotional knots
Present
Beth – Old phase concluded, purification, renewal, beginnings, heralds of change, the appearance of the new, constant change, cyclical law, process
Fearn – Counsel, guidance, oracular knowledge, sacred word, whisperings, correct advice from person in authority, the sage within, spirit guides, inspiration, creativity.
Nion – Shape-shifting, transformation, changes, growth, fate and destiny, pathways, possibilities, options, potential, cycles of change, evolution, crisis, expanded reality
Muin – work completed, a project successfully concluded, harvesting, festivity, celebration, divine ecstasy, inspiration, fun and feasting, festival life, seasonal celebration.
Ngetal – medicine, herblore, healing, panacea, cleansing, sweeping out negativity, keeping one's 'house in order', a purgative, complementary medicine, strengthening health and vitality, the healer's art.
Eadha – Fear, testing, right of passage, conquest of fear, 'feeling the fear and doing it anyway', befriending one's fears, warrior spirit, spiritedness, self-confidence, steadfastness, courage, resolution
Idho – Transitions, things ending, passing, dying, fading away, withering, an exit, a gateway, a grave, a sign of death, transformation, renewal, rebirth, an opening, a new element approaching.
Future
Úr - Lovers, courtship, consummation, partnership, relationship, mutual acceptance, conquest of the shadow (in love), putting down roots, flowering together, sharing a space, living together.
Onn - Sexuality, arousal, Eros, passion, attraction, masculine and feminine elements, binding force, being in the body, erotic change, health and vitality, erotica, enticements, foreplay.
Duir – Endurance, duration, established strength, maturity, nobility, an established mode of life, responsible vocation, strong foundation, progress, protective force, goodwill.
Coll – Wisdom, knowledge, enlightenment, inspiration, the springs of knowledge, deep knowing, practical and grounding knowledge.
Quert – Health, vitality, healing, regeneration, recovery, psychological integration, wholeness, rest, respite, relaxation, recuperation.
